> Dear Sarah:
>    If your washer is on the same circuit as the light, a dimming of the 
> light at start-up or when the washer is starting to turn, is not a huge 
> worry.  I would have an electrician check out the breaker box, as there 
> should not be any noise coming from it just because your washer is in use.
>    There are a number of breaker boxes on the market which have failed and 
> caused fires, and an experienced electrician will likely know which ones 
> need to be replaced.  The other suggestion already given to check for 
> loose connections is also a good one.
